What Is Lymphedema?
The body’s drainage network, called the lymphatic system, plays a vital role in fluid balance. Tiny vessels collect excess fluid and proteins, filtering them through lymph nodes. When this system falters, swelling occurs in arms or legs.
How the Lymphatic System Works
Lymphatic capillaries act like one-way valves. They move 2–3 liters of fluid daily. Unlike blood vessels, they rely on muscle movement to push lymph toward the heart.
Blockages or damage disrupt this flow. Protein-rich fluid pools in tissues, causing visible swelling. Early intervention can prevent permanent thickening.
Primary vs. Secondary Lymphedema
Primary cases stem from genetic flaws. Milroy’s disease appears in infancy, while Meige disease emerges during puberty. These account for only 5% of cases.
Secondary swelling is more common. Surgery or radiation for breast cancer damages vessels. In developed nations, 95% of cases link to such treatments.

Primary Lymphedema: Genetic Causes
Primary lymphedema stems from gene flaws affecting lymphatic development. Over 30 genes, like FOXC2 and VEGFR3, may trigger these rare forms. Symptoms often appear early—Milroy’s disease in infancy or Meige disease during puberty.
These hereditary cases account for just 5% of diagnoses. Genetic testing can confirm mutations, aiding early intervention. Research continues to uncover new links between DNA errors and fluid drainage issues. lymphedema dansk
Secondary Lymphedema: Surgery and Cancer Treatment
Secondary lymphedema is more common, typically caused by medical procedures. Breast cancer survivors face high risks—up to 49% develop swelling after axillary node dissection. Sentinel lymph node biopsies reduce this risk sevenfold.
Globally, filariasis (a parasitic infection) drives 90% of secondary cases. In developed nations, radiation or surgery dominates. Symptoms may emerge 12–48 months post-cancer treatment.
Obesity multiplies risks by straining the lymphatic system. Weight management and early monitoring help mitigate complications.

lymphedema dansk A key diagnostic tool, Stemmer’s sign, offers over 95% specificity. Clinicians pinch the skin on swollen toes or fingers. If it resists lifting, the test confirms lymphatic disease.

Symptoms and Early Signs
Subtle changes in limb size or skin texture often signal the onset of fluid buildup. Early detection improves outcomes, as untreated cases may progress to irreversible damage. Below are key indicators to monitor.
Swelling in Arms or Legs
A swelling difference of 200mL between limbs is a diagnostic threshold. Initially, pressing the skin leaves a dent (*pitting edema*). Over time, tissues harden (*non-pitting*), indicating advanced stages.

Skin Changes and Infections
Chronic fluid retention triggers skin thickening (*hyperkeratosis*) or wart-like bumps (*papillomatosis*). Open sores may leak lymph fluid (*lymphorrhea*), raising infection risks.
- Erysipelas: Red, painful rash with fever—seek antibiotics immediately.
- Cellulitis: 33% recurrence rate within 3 years; preventative hygiene is critical.
- Cancer surveillance: Squamous cell carcinoma risk increases eightfold.

Causes and Risk Factors
Breast cancer survivors face unique risks due to surgical interventions. Up to 49% develop swelling after treatments like axillary lymph node dissection (ALND). Sentinel lymph node biopsies (SLNB) lower this risk significantly.
How Cancer Treatment Triggers Swelling
ALND removes multiple lymph nodes, disrupting fluid drainage. SLNB targets fewer nodes, cutting risk by 70%. Radiation therapy worsens outcomes—patients receiving it post-surgery face 2.5x higher swelling rates.
Larger radiation fields increase damage. Obesity (BMI >30) doubles progression risk by straining the lymphatic system. Maintaining a healthy weight helps mitigate complications.
Beyond Cancer: Other Contributing Conditions
Metabolic syndrome—linked to obesity and diabetes—raises swelling risks. Autoimmune disease like rheumatoid arthritis can inflame lymph vessels. Trauma, such as burns or fractures, may also trigger localized fluid buildup.
Genetic factors account for 29% of primary cases. Research continues to explore these connections to improve early detection.
Diagnosing Lymphedema
Medical professionals use advanced imaging tools to detect fluid buildup early. Accurate diagnosis combines physical exams with technology, ensuring personalized care. Early intervention prevents irreversible tissue damage.
Clinical Examination
A clinical exam starts with visual and tactile checks. Doctors look for pitting edema—indentations when pressing the skin. Stemmer’s sign (inability to pinch toe/finger skin) confirms lymphatic issues with 95% accuracy.
Two measurement methods compare limb size:
- Circumferential tape: Wraps around limbs at set intervals. Error rates are under 2%.
- Water displacement: Measures volume changes but is less practical for clinics.
Lymphoscintigraphy and Imaging
Magnetic resonance lymphangiography (MRL) visualizes 0.5mm vessels, spotting blockages early. ICG lymphangiography is 92% sensitive, mapping fluid flow with infrared dye.

Bioimpedance spectroscopy measures fluid resistance, ideal for tracking treatment progress. Dermal backflow patterns in scans reveal severity, guiding therapy choices.
Stages of Lymphedema
Healthcare providers classify swelling severity into distinct stages to guide treatment. The International Society of Lymphology (ISL) defines four progressive phases, each with unique tissue changes. Early detection slows progression and improves outcomes.
ISL Classification System
Stage 0 (latent): No visible swelling, but 30% progress within five years. Subtle flow disruptions may appear in imaging. Patients report heaviness or tightness.
Stage I: Reversible pitting edema. Pressing the skin leaves dents. Elevation reduces swelling. Fat-to-fibrous tissue ratios shift slightly.
Stage II: Non-pitting edema with hardening. Skin resists pinching (Stemmer’s sign). Fibroadipose deposits thicken limbs. Volume excess exceeds 40% in severe cases.
Stage III (elephantiasis): Skin develops warts or deep folds. Mobility drops sharply. Prevalence reaches 8–12% in untreated patients.

Non-Surgical Treatment Options
Non-surgical approaches offer effective ways to manage chronic swelling. These methods focus on improving fluid drainage and preventing tissue damage. Complete Decongestive Therapy (CDT) achieves a 43% volume reduction in clinical studies.
Manual Lymphatic Drainage (MLD)
Manual lymphatic drainage uses gentle, directional strokes to move fluid toward healthy nodes. Therapists follow anatomical pathways, avoiding excessive pressure. Studies show MLD reduces swelling by 29% when combined with compression.
- Directional techniques: Strokes move proximal to distal, unblocking vessels.
- Frequency: 3–5 sessions weekly during intensive phases.
Compression Garments and Bandaging
Compression garments maintain pressure gradients (30–50mmHg) to prevent fluid buildup. Flat-knit designs offer better contouring than circular-knit options for uneven swelling.

Multilayer bandaging uses short-stretch wraps for 23-hour protocols. Pneumatic pumps boost efficacy by 18% in resistant cases. Consistent wear slows progression and supports mobility.
Surgical Treatments
When non-surgical methods fall short, specialized procedures can restore fluid balance. These treatments target severe swelling by repairing or bypassing damaged lymphatic pathways. Options range from minimally invasive techniques to complex reconstructive surgery.
Lymphovenous Anastomosis (LVA)
lymphedema dansk LVA reconnects blocked lymph vessels to nearby veins, restoring flow. Surgeons use supermicrosurgery (stitches thinner than hair) for precision. Studies show a 70% success rate at two years.
This physiologic approach preserves tissue and avoids radical removal. Ideal for early-stage cases, LVA reduces swelling by 30–60%. Risks include minor scarring or temporary bruising.
Vascularized Lymph Node Transfer (VLNT)
VLNT transplants healthy lymph nodes to swollen areas, boosting drainage. Donor sites like the groin or armpit have minimal morbidity. Patients often see a 50% volume drop within a year.
Combining LVA + VLNT improves outcomes by 25%. However, surgery isn’t for everyone—obesity or advanced fibrosis may limit candidacy.

lymphedema dansk Ablative options like the Charles procedure (skin/tissue removal) are last-resort due to 65% complication rates. Liposuction suits select patients with fatty deposits but doesn’t fix flow issues.
Complete Decongestive Therapy (CDT)
Complete Decongestive Therapy (CDT) combines proven techniques to reduce chronic swelling effectively. This treatment integrates four pillars: manual lymphatic drainage, compression, exercise, and skin care. Studies show a 43% average volume reduction in patients adhering to the full protocol.
Phase 1: Intensive Reduction
Lasting 2–8 weeks, Phase 1 focuses on aggressive fluid removal. Patients undergo 60-minute manual lymphatic drainage sessions 3x weekly. Therapists use gentle strokes to redirect fluid toward healthy nodes.
Compression is critical—multilayer bandages maintain 40–60mmHg pressure. Nocturnal strategies include adjustable wraps for sustained effects. Phase 1 achieves 60–80% volume loss in compliant patients.
Phase 2: Maintenance
Phase 2 preserves gains through self-care. Custom garments replace bandages, worn 12+ hours daily. Exercise plans focus on low-impact movements like swimming to avoid fluid buildup.
Five-year success rates reach 38% with consistent adherence. Cost analyses show CDT saves $14K annually versus recurrent hospitalizations.

Managing Infections and Complications
Preventing infections is crucial for those managing chronic swelling. Without proper care, even minor cuts can lead to serious complications like cellulitis. Studies show an 82% reduction in infections with penicillin prophylaxis.
Hygiene and Cellulitis Prevention
Daily skin checks and interdigital hygiene cut risk significantly. Clean between toes and fingers to avoid bacterial buildup. Moisturize dry areas to prevent cracks that invite infections.
For cellulitis, 7-day antibiotic protocols are standard. Watch for redness, warmth, or fever—seek immediate care if these signs appear.

Lymphedema and Exercise
Staying active with chronic swelling requires smart choices to avoid worsening symptoms. The right exercise boosts circulation and reduces fluid buildup, while risky movements can strain the lymphatic system. Experts recommend 150 minutes of aerobic activity weekly for optimal body function.
Safe Activities
Aquatic therapy reduces swelling by 18% due to water’s natural pressure. Swimming or water aerobics are ideal—they’re low-impact and cool the skin. For land-based options, try:
- Walking: Use compression garments to support fluid flow.
- Yoga: Modify poses to avoid excessive joint pressure (e.g., elevate limbs in inversions).
- Isokinetic machines: Provide controlled resistance without overloading tissues.
Movements to Avoid
Isometric exercise (like planks) increases internal pressure, worsening swelling. Other risks include:
- High-impact sports: Running or jumping may damage vessels.
- Overheating: Hot yoga or saunas dilate blood vessels, increasing fluid retention.
Monitor your body’s response—stop if you feel heaviness or pain. Always wear compression during movements to protect vulnerable areas.

Advances in Lymphedema Research
Cutting-edge discoveries are reshaping how we approach chronic fluid retention. Global research focuses on repairing the lymphatic system and reversing tissue damage. From gene therapy to 3D-printed solutions, these innovations promise better outcomes.
Breakthrough Therapies
VEGF-C gene therapy trials show a 45% improvement in fluid drainage. This treatment activates Prox1, a protein critical for vessel growth. Early results suggest it could halt progression in stage II cases.
The LYMPHA procedure reduces swelling by 60% in post-surgical patients. Surgeons reconnect lymph nodes to veins during cancer operations. This prevents blockages before they start.
